Alyssa Merkle
Director of Operations & Data Specialist

Alyssa is involved in both the non-profit and educational sectors, emphasizing community engagement, staff coaching, volunteer management, policy and procedure development, and organizational growth strategy. She brings years of association management experience to Impact, including serving as a Programs Director and Community Outreach Director in Washington state. 

Alyssa holds a bachelor's degree in education from Arizona State University, a master's degree in Anthrozoology from Canisius College of Buffalo, and an MBA from Grand Canyon University. Using her educational background, Alyssa has helped many non-profit organizations to further their missions and vision. In addition, her experience working and volunteering in the non-profit sector allows her to understand organizational needs and perspectives among all stakeholders. 

Alyssa serves on the Companion Pets in Crisis (CPIC) executive board and is a member of The Arizona Animal Welfare League (AAWL). On the weekends, you can find Alyssa woodworking, volunteering at the Humane Society, painting with her two daughters, or exploring the mountains with her dogs.
